Reassembly of living cells from dissociated components.

作者信息

Jeon K W, Lorch I J, Danielli J F

出版信息

Science. 1970 Mar 20;167(3925):1626-7. doi: 10.1126/science.167.3925.1626.

Abstract

Combining the techniques of nuclear transplantation and cytoplasmic transfer, dissociated amoeba nuclei, cytoplasm, and membranes were reassembled to form viable amoebae. The techniques of cell reassembly appear to be sufficiently adequate so that any desired combination of cytoplasm, nucleus, and membrane can be assembled into living cells.
